Sad The MVPTrayIcon isn't working for me with the latest release. There doesn't appear to be an error in the log... just no icon in the system tray any longer.

Anyone ideas?

You may need to set the service to 'allow service to interact with desktop'.

You've probably seen a few threads with my handle on it where I have a similar (unresolved as of this post) issue. Apart from the "Interact with Desktop" setting for GBPVRRecordingService and the Plugin Setting (if you use an MVP) "<MVPLoadPluginsEarlier>true</MVPLoadPluginsEarlier>" in the config.xml, I have no further advice.

I tried to contact Major Hostility, but with no success. Like you, it worked in XP and it worked with the prior version.
